Frankfurt is a metropolis and the largest city of the German federal state of Hesse, and its 746,878 inhabitants make it the fifth-largest city of Germany after Berlin, Hamburg, Munich, and Cologne. Read More
Sevilla suffered their first loss of this season's Europa League campaign, falling 0-1 to Cypriot club APOEL in a Group A match between teams that had already booked their place in the tournament's knockout phase. ...
A European Commission-funded project supported by the UN is calling for consumers to demand electronic and electrical products made with recycled plastic, and for manufacturers to redesign products to both improve recyclability and integrate recycled ...